Iran Leader urges Judiciary to prosecute those disrupting economy

IFP - The Leader of Irans Islamic Revolution Ayatollah Seyyed Ali Khamenei has ordered the countrys Judiciary to take serious measures against those who disrupt the countrys economic security.






Speaking in a Wednesday meeting with top judges in Tehran, Ayatollah Khamenei said the Iranian people must have safe business environment and livelihood.

The Judiciary must seriously prosecute those who undermine the economic security, the Leader urged.

Ayatollah Khameneis comments came amid a record-breaking decrease in the value of Irans national currency, and protests and strikes by shopkeepers who are angry with the ongoing economic crisis.

The Leader further touched upon the international objections to the recent execution of Mohammad Salas, a Sufi dervish who had killed several Iranian policemen and was sentenced to death by the Judiciary.

Our Judiciary is currently under harshest media attacks. Using propaganda tools, they portray a murderer who has killed several Iranian policemen and is sentenced to death after judicial procedures as innocent and the Judiciary as cruel, he noted.

We must use professional and artistic methods to offer believable and tangible truths to public opinion, the Leader said.

These days, they use propaganda tools to make you believe whatever they want, but our state bodies underestimate the power of media tools and art in convincing public opinion, Ayatollah Khamenei added.
